.elementor-55 .elementor-element.elementor-element-253bfab{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 20px;--row-gap:0px;--column-gap:20px;}.elementor-55 .elementor-element.elementor-element-936d893{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-55 .elementor-element.elementor-element-936d893.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-55 .elementor-element.elementor-element-f9d17ab{text-align:center;}.elementor-55 .elementor-element.elementor-element-38370bf{width:auto;max-width:auto;}.elementor-55 .elementor-element.elementor-element-38370bf.elementor-element{--align-self:stretch;--order:99999 /* order end hack */;--flex-grow:0;--flex-shrink:1;}.elementor-55 .elementor-element.elementor-element-8d2f55b{--display:grid;--e-con-grid-template-columns:repeat(2, 1fr);--e-con-grid-template-rows:repeat(1, 1fr);--grid-auto-flow:row;}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-55 .elementor-element.elementor-element-5c7b13c{--display:flex;--min-height:269px;}.elementor-55 .elementor-element.elementor-element-a3b66b2 .projects-box .portfolio-info{text-align:left;bottom:-40px;}.elementor-55 .elementor-element.elementor-element-a3b66b2 .projects-box{margin-bottom:40px;}.elementor-55 .elementor-element.elementor-element-a3b66b2 .projects-box .portfolio-info h5{margin-bottom:20px;}.elementor-55 .elementor-element.elementor-element-a3b66b2 .projects-box .portfolio-info h5 a{font-size:20px;}.elementor-55 .elementor-element.elementor-element-a3b66b2 .prev-nav{left:-100px;}.elementor-55 .elementor-element.elementor-element-a3b66b2 .next-nav{right:-100px;}.elementor-55 .elementor-element.elementor-element-39a2b39{--display:flex;}.elementor-widget-nested-tabs.elementor-widget-n-tabs > .e-n-tabs[data-touch-mode='false'] > .e-n-tabs-heading > .e-n-tab-title[aria-selected="false"]:hover{background:var( --e-global-color-accent );}.elementor-widget-nested-tabs.elementor-widget-n-tabs > .e-n-tabs > .e-n-tabs-heading > .e-n-tab-title[aria-selected="true"], .elementor-widget-nested-tabs.elementor-widget-n-tabs > .e-n-tabs[data-touch-mode='true'] > .e-n-tabs-heading > .e-n-tab-title[aria-selected="false"]:hover{background:var( --e-global-color-accent );}.elementor-widget-nested-tabs.elementor-widget-n-tabs > .e-n-tabs > .e-n-tabs-heading > :is( .e-n-tab-title > .e-n-tab-title-text, .e-n-tab-title ){font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-55 .elementor-element.elementor-element-7b05b2f{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;}.elementor-55 .elementor-element.elementor-element-bc3aed9{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-55 .elementor-element.elementor-element-8cbcfd5 .ot-icon-list-icon{font-size:14px;}.elementor-55 .elementor-element.elementor-element-8cbcfd5 .title-link{background-size:0 0px;}.elementor-55 .elementor-element.elementor-element-8cbcfd5 .title-link:hover{background-size:100% 0px;}.elementor-55 .elementor-element.elementor-element-94ad8ad{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-55 .elementor-element.elementor-element-bf73be0 .ot-icon-list-icon{font-size:14px;}.elementor-55 .elementor-element.elementor-element-bf73be0 .title-link{background-size:0 0px;}.elementor-55 .elementor-element.elementor-element-bf73be0 .title-link:hover{background-size:100% 0px;}.elementor-55 .elementor-element.elementor-element-fabe269{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;}.elementor-55 .elementor-element.elementor-element-50211b1{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-55 .elementor-element.elementor-element-e87222f .ot-icon-list-icon{font-size:14px;}.elementor-55 .elementor-element.elementor-element-e87222f .title-link{background-size:0 0px;}.elementor-55 .elementor-element.elementor-element-e87222f .title-link:hover{background-size:100% 0px;}.elementor-55 .elementor-element.elementor-element-20dafdf{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-55 .elementor-element.elementor-element-3d7b9da .ot-icon-list-icon{font-size:14px;}.elementor-55 .elementor-element.elementor-element-3d7b9da .title-link{background-size:0 0px;}.elementor-55 .elementor-element.elementor-element-3d7b9da .title-link:hover{background-size:100% 0px;}.elementor-55 .elementor-element.elementor-element-3ba1fc7{--display:flex;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 0px;--row-gap:0px;--column-gap:0px;}.elementor-55 .elementor-element.elementor-element-a152fed{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-55 .elementor-element.elementor-element-5de0e9d .ot-icon-list-icon{font-size:14px;}.elementor-55 .elementor-element.elementor-element-5de0e9d .title-link{background-size:0 0px;}.elementor-55 .elementor-element.elementor-element-5de0e9d .title-link:hover{background-size:100% 0px;}.elementor-55 .elementor-element.elementor-element-4e9c4d9{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-55 .elementor-element.elementor-element-318061d{--n-tabs-direction:row;--n-tabs-heading-direction:column;--n-tabs-heading-width:20%;--n-tabs-title-flex-basis:initial;--n-tabs-title-flex-shrink:initial;--n-tabs-title-justify-content:center;--n-tabs-title-align-items:center;--n-tabs-title-text-align:center;--n-tabs-title-font-size:17px;}.elementor-55 .elementor-element.elementor-element-318061d.elementor-widget-n-tabs > .e-n-tabs > .e-n-tabs-heading > :is( .e-n-tab-title > .e-n-tab-title-text, .e-n-tab-title ){font-family:"Roboto", Sans-serif;font-weight:500;}@media(max-width:1024px){.elementor-55 .elementor-element.elementor-element-8d2f55b{--grid-auto-flow:row;}}@media(min-width:768px){.elementor-55 .elementor-element.elementor-element-936d893{--width:50%;}.elementor-55 .elementor-element.elementor-element-bc3aed9{--width:50%;}.elementor-55 .elementor-element.elementor-element-94ad8ad{--width:50%;}.elementor-55 .elementor-element.elementor-element-50211b1{--width:50%;}.elementor-55 .elementor-element.elementor-element-20dafdf{--width:50%;}.elementor-55 .elementor-element.elementor-element-a152fed{--width:50%;}.elementor-55 .elementor-element.elementor-element-4e9c4d9{--width:50%;}}@media(max-width:767px){.elementor-55 .elementor-element.elementor-element-8d2f55b{--e-con-grid-template-columns:repeat(1, 1fr);--e-con-grid-template-rows:repeat(1, 1fr);--grid-auto-flow:row;}}